#6b4309 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b4309 is composed of 42% red, 26.3%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 91.6%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 35.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 22.7%. #6b4309 color hex could be obtained by blending #d68612 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#6b4309 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#6b4309 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b4309 has RGB values of R:107, G:67,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.92,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7029513.

Shades and Tints of #6b4309
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110a01 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b4309
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3b36 is the less saturated color, while #744500 is the most saturated one.
